How to fill out release of liability 2

How to fill out release of liability 2:
01
Begin by obtaining the release of liability form, which is typically available from the party requiring it. This may include organizations or businesses that engage in potentially risky activities or provide services where there is a possibility of harm or injury.
02
Read the form carefully to understand its contents and purpose. It usually includes sections that require personal information, details about the activity or service, and a statement releasing the party from any liability for injuries or damages that may occur.
03
Start by filling out your personal information accurately and completely. This typically includes your full name, address, phone number, and email address. Make sure all information is up to date and legible.
04
Move on to the sections that ask for details about the activity or service. Provide all requested information, such as the name of the activity or service, date(s), location, and any other relevant details. Be specific and accurate to avoid any confusion.
05
Carefully review the section that releases the party from liability. Understand the language used and the extent of the release. Make sure you are comfortable with the terms before proceeding.
06
Sign and date the form at the designated areas. If there are any additional witnesses or signatures required, ensure they are obtained as well. Follow any specific instructions given on the form regarding signatures.
07
Make copies of the completed release of liability form for your records and for any other parties involved that may need a copy.
08
Submit the form to the appropriate party, following their instructions on how to submit it. This may involve mailing, emailing, or dropping off the form in person.
Who needs release of liability 2:
01
Organizations or businesses that offer potentially risky activities or services may require participants or customers to fill out a release of liability form. This helps protect them from legal claims or lawsuits in case of injuries or damages.
02
Examples of situations that might require a release of liability form include adventure tourism activities, sports or recreational activities, fitness classes, rental services (such as equipment or vehicles), guided tours, and any other activity where risks are involved.
03
Whether you are a participant, customer, or client, you may need to fill out a release of liability 2 form if you are engaging in any of the above-mentioned activities or services. It is advisable to read and understand the form before signing it to ensure you are aware of the potential risks and the extent of the released liability.
